Apathy may be a very early sign of frontotemporal dementia
This research, published in the journal https://alz-journals.onlinelibrary.wiley.com/doi/10.1002/alz.12252" rel="noopener noreferrer" target="_blank">Alzheimer’s & Dementia, involved 304 healthy people who carried a gene that made them more likely to develop frontotemporal dementia (FTD).
Unlike other forms of dementia, like Alzheimer’s, https://altoida.com/blog/frontotemporal-dementia-different-from-alzheimers/" rel="noopener noreferrer" target="_blank">FTD happens in the frontal and temporal lobes of the brain, which are linked to language, behaviour, and personality.
FTD is also much https://www.alzheimers.org.uk/about-dementia/types-dementia/frontotemporal-dementia-causes" rel="noopener noreferrer" target="_blank">more hereditary and typically begins at a younger age (45-65).
The study also included 206 of their relatives who didn’t have the genes linked to FTD development.
None of the participants had dementia at the start of the study.
Throughout the study, which lasted for two years, researchers conducted brain scans and apathy and memory tests on the people involved.
They found that people who carried the FTD gene tended to have more apathy than their family members without it.
This worsened over the course of the study, seemed to predict cognitive decline, and got worse as the average age of FTD diagnosis approached.
“By studying people over time, rather than just taking a snapshot, we revealed how even subtle changes in apathy predicted a change in cognition, but not the other way around,” the study’s lead author, Maura Malpetti, said.
“We also saw local brain shrinkage in areas that support motivation and initiative, many years before the expected onset of symptoms.”
Wait – what is apathy exactly?
Apathy isn’t https://www.news-medical.net/health/What-is-Apathy-and-Why-Does-it-Occur.aspx" rel="noopener noreferrer" target="_blank">necessarily sadness.
It’s a lack of interest, purpose, and motivation – a kind of “meh” state that can sometimes leave sufferers feeling emotionless.
It’s important to note that dementia is definitely not the only cause of apathy.
The Cambridge study’s joint senior author, Professor James Rowe, said: “There are many reasons why someone feels apathetic.
It may well be an easy to treat medical condition, such as low levels of thyroid hormone, or a psychiatric illness such as depression.”
Still, Professor Rogier Kievit, who was also involved in the study, said: “Apathy progresses much faster for those individuals who we know are at greater risk of developing frontotemporal dementia, and this is linked to greater atrophy in the brain.
“At the start, even though the participants with a genetic mutation felt well and had no symptoms, they were showing greater levels of apathy.
The amount of apathy predicted cognitive problems in the years ahead.”
Malpetti added, “Apathy is one of the most common symptoms in patients with frontotemporal dementia.
It is linked to functional decline, decreased quality of life, loss of independence and poorer survival.
“The more we discover about the earliest effects of frontotemporal dementia, when people still feel well in themselves, the better we can treat symptoms and delay or even prevent the dementia.”
